树展开

运行时某些场景下需要动态展开树,需要调用到树组件的展开API

  • 展开全部

    树组件提供的有expandAll方法可以展开全部,获取到树组件对象后就可以直接调用,如下:

       onButton5Click = (event) => {
          var tree = this.comp("tree0");
          this.comp("tree0").expandAll();
      }
    

    需要注意的如果是要全展开是需要数据都加载完成的,如果只加载根数据默认只会展开根,即加载了多少数据就会展开多少数据

  • 展开具体的行

树组件提供的有expandNode(id)方法传具体的行id(主键值)就可以展开对应的行,获取到树组件对象后就可以直接调用,如下

    onButton6Click = (event) => {
        var tree = this.comp("tree0");
        tree.expandNode('CA8A26C520E00001E0DF38F211606500');   
    }
需要注意的是展开的行如果父没有加载默认是显示不出展开的效果,父加载后就会自动显示出展开效果的

results matching ""

    No results matching ""

    results matching ""

      No results matching ""